Core Viewpoint - The article discusses the advancements in brain-computer interface (BCI) technology, highlighting its clinical applications and the support from national healthcare policies in China, particularly the first BCI surgery covered by insurance in the country [3][10][22]. Summary by Sections What is Brain-Computer Interface? - BCI is a cutting-edge system engineering that connects the brain with external devices, enabling bidirectional information exchange through neural signal acquisition and decoding [6]. Types of BCI Technologies - **Invasive Technology**: Involves surgical implantation of electrode arrays into the central nervous system, providing high-quality signals but with significant health risks [7]. - **Non-Invasive Technology**: Utilizes wearable devices to collect brain signals without surgery, dominating the market but with lower signal quality [8][9]. - **Semi-Invasive Technology**: Balances between invasive and non-invasive methods, implanting electrodes within the skull but not penetrating brain tissue, suitable for patients needing high signal quality without full surgery [11]. Domestic and International Technology Comparison - **China**: Dominates in non-invasive technology, with 70% market share in 2024, and is pushing for breakthroughs in implantable devices [13]. - **USA**: Leads in invasive technology, with companies like Neuralink advancing clinical applications for various medical conditions [14]. - **Other Countries**: Countries like Japan and Germany are exploring semi-invasive technologies to balance performance and clinical feasibility [16]. Market Growth - The BCI industry is rapidly expanding, particularly in medical rehabilitation and consumer electronics, with China's market expected to exceed 8 billion yuan by 2025 and reach 15 billion yuan by 2027, reflecting a compound annual growth rate of over 40% [17]. - Globally, the market is projected to grow from approximately $2.35 billion in 2023 to $10.89 billion by 2033, with medical applications accounting for over 50% [19]. Driving Factors Behind Growth - **Policy Support**: The establishment of BCI as an independent billing item by the National Healthcare Security Administration in 2025 has facilitated commercialization [22]. - **Technological Advancements**: Improvements in signal acquisition precision and processing efficiency are enhancing product performance and reducing costs [22]. - **Funding and Collaboration**: Local governments are fostering partnerships between academia and industry, accelerating innovation and increasing investment in the BCI sector [22]. Industry Chain Analysis - The BCI industry encompasses a complete ecosystem from core hardware to signal processing and application in medical and consumer sectors, forming a comprehensive technological framework [23].

Investment Rating - The report maintains a "Positive" investment rating for the brain-computer interface (BCI) industry [1]. Core Insights - The BCI technology has significant potential in the healthcare sector, particularly for improving the quality of life for patients with severe motor disabilities and other neurological disorders [4]. - The global BCI market is experiencing rapid growth, with a compound annual growth rate (CAGR) of 11.85% from 2018 to 2023, projected to reach $10.8 billion by 2033, with a CAGR of 16.48% from 2023 to 2033 [4][25]. - The Chinese BCI market is also expanding quickly, expected to reach 5.58 billion yuan by 2027, with a CAGR of 20.29% [4]. - The healthcare sector accounted for 46.14% of the BCI market share in 2024, with potential market sizes in serious medical applications estimated between $15 billion and $85 billion by 2030-2040 [4][32].
